Do you feel like your life is stuck?

When you find yourself discontent with everyday life, or you have a nagging feeling that you need a change, you’re probably in a rut. Ruts are not uncommon. So many of us find ourselves stuck in a job we don’t like, living repeated patterns of frustration and stress, and even feeling less than enthusiastic about our relationships and family.

Getting out of ruts can be challenging. We have a great ability to change ourselves, but we often don’t know where to begin. Sometimes it just takes a helping hand: an outside perspective, fresh ideas, or someone to act as a sounding board to vent frustrations and share inspirations can be invaluable to successfully navigating a slump. When you are ready to shake up your life, or at least figure out why you feel blasé, it might time to turn to a lifestyle design coach.

Many of us are either economically pinched or struggling to justify additional purchases out of fear of spending our precious reserves. While this seems sensible, not investing in ourselves or our lives could be hurting us.

Using our resources to continue to thrash around in a life fraught with endless debts and expenses and a job that doesn’t satisfy our inner self or our pocketbook can be frustrating. This frustration might be leaking out into our lives in unseen ways – maybe extra junk food in your grocery cart, frivolous shopping to ease your discontent, or petty arguments with loved ones. Now more than ever, it’s time to start using our resources to empower ourselves.

When you ask people to point to themselves, regardless of the culture, they will almost always point to the center of their chest, to their heart center. They don’t point to their head. We instinctively know that there is an intelligence, an innate sense of our core being deep in our body, not in the intellect. This core being is the soul.

Soul is a word that’s showing up all over the place now. Recently I even saw an advertisement for the soul of a car! It’s a word that gets tossed around a lot, yet when I ask an audience to define soul, there is often a deafening silence.
